Summary

Department of Veterans Affairs Real Property and Facilities Management Improvement Act of 2004 - Authorizes the use of certain construction and maintenance project funds available to the Secretary of Veterans Affairs for the construction or relocation of surface parking lots incidental to such projects. Modifies business plan-based determinations relating to the Secretary's enhanced-use lease authority. Credits to applicable appropriations of the Veterans Benefits Administration or National Cemetery Association certain funds received under enhanced-use leases implementing business plans proposed by the Under Secretary for Benefits and the Under Secretary for Memorial Affairs. Requires funds received by the Department of Veterans Affairs from disposals of leased property to be deposited into the Capital Asset Fund established by this Act. Authorizes reimbursement from the proceeds of enhanced-used leases of the expenses incurred to develop additional enhanced-use leases. Authorizes the disposal of the Department's real property by specified means. Establishes the Capital Asset Fund to cover the costs of disposal, proposed disposal, or non-recurring capital projects (in order of priority). Limits the Secretary's disposal of real property that has an estimated value in excess of the major medical facility project threshold. Sets forth disposal procedures. Terminates the Nursing Home Revolving Fund. Removes limits on the use of Advanced Planning Fund amounts for major medical facility projects where funds for such projects have been authorized. Authorizes the lease of certain National Cemetery Administration property. Establishes the National Cemetery Administration Facilities Operation Fund to cover costs incurred by the Administration in operating and maintaining its property.
